New Mexico was riding relatively high during that era, coached by a fellow named Rocky Long, while the Aztecs were scuffling along at one of the lowest points in the program’s 104-year history. The Aztecs are 9-0 against New Mexico since then, including a 35-10 road victory two years ago. That win gave the Aztecs a 29-15 record in the all-time series. https://www.sandiegouniontribune.com/2024/11/05/scouting-report-new-mexico-qb-devon-dampier-leads-lobos-offense-that-could-give-aztecs-fits/ 2 Quote

The figures come from a pair of memos of understanding best understood after a refresher on the recent round of realignment. A Sept. 23 memo, obtained through a public records request, allotted $13.33 million for the Rebels and another $13.33 million for the Falcons if they stayed. Those payments were to be spread over six years and start “as soon as practicable.” The document earmarked $5.555 million each for Nevada, New Mexico, San Jose State and Wyoming. Hawaii was due $1.12 million. The memo was written after Utah State decided to leave for the Pac-12, when the Mountain West’s future was uncertain. UNLV and Air Force were potential realignment targets for both the Pac-12 and American Athletic Conference, making their commitments to stay on Sept. 26 especially valuable. When the Mountain West and its members actually executed an agreement after a few more days of uncertainty and speculation about those schools’ futures, the terms changed. UNLV and Air Force will each receive 24.5 percent of the first exit-fee bucket ($61 million). That’s $14.945 million apiece — already an increase from the earlier proposal. A separate $21 million bucket is split with the same percentages. That brings each school’s payout to $20.09 million, an increase of $6.8 million from the original $13.33 million as stated on Sept. 23. More revenue is possible, too, depending on how much the conference spends on legal fees and recruiting new members. UTEP is joining, and Hawaii has grown from a football-only school to a full member. The Athletic has reported that the total incentives for UNLV and Air Force could reach $25 million. Other schools’ payouts also rose in the second agreement once Utah State’s exit fees were spelled out. The two buckets are set to pay Nevada, New Mexico, San Jose State and Wyoming $9.43 million each. Quote
